The History and Evolution of Blackjack
The origins of blackjack can be traced back to 17th century France, where it was known as “Vingt-et-Un” or “Twenty-One”. Over time, the game spread to the United States, where it underwent various adaptations. The introduction of specific house rules and betting structures solidified its status in American casino culture. How Blackjack Works: Rules and Objectives
At its core, the objective of blackjack is straightforward: players aim to beat the dealer by having a card value closer to 21 without exceeding it. Each player is dealt two cards, with the option to hit (take an additional card) or stand (keep their current hand). Aces can be worth either one or eleven, while face cards are valued at ten. This simple yet strategic gameplay makes blackjack accessible while still challenging enough to engage experienced gamblers.

Basic Strategy Fundamentals and Chart Applications
Employing a basic strategy chart is essential for maximizing your odds in blackjack. This chart outlines the optimal moves based on your hand and the dealer’s visible card. Mastering it can reduce the house edge to as low as 0.5% in some game variants. Players should learn when to hit, stand, double down, or split, depending on the situational dynamics of the game.

Betting Systems: Evaluating Their Effectiveness
Various betting systems exist for blackjack, including the Martingale, Paroli, and Fibonacci systems. Each system has its proponents and detractors, with some arguing that they can improve overall winnings by increasing bet sizes based on prior outcomes. It’s crucial, however, to conduct thorough research to understand the risks involved, as no system guarantees success in the long run.

Understanding Loss Limits and Win Goals
Another essential component of bankroll management is defining both win goals and loss limits. Deciding in advance how much you’re willing to lose and at what point you should walk away after a win can help temper emotional responses and make for a more strategic gambling experience.

Recognizing Signs of Problem Gambling and Seeking Help
It’s important for players to be vigilant regarding their gambling habits. Signs like chasing losses, gambling with money you can’t afford to lose, or feeling anxious about your gambling can be red flags. Should any of these feelings arise, seeking support from professional organizations can provide necessary assistance.
